How they compare

Guam currently reports 2.78 against 2.77 in Algeria, a difference of 0.01.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 74 shared years of data; in 1950 it was Algeria ahead.

Algeria ranks 64th and Guam ranks 63rd of 236 countries.

Across the 8 decades both report, Algeria averaged higher in 7 and Guam in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Algeria Guam Difference Ahead
1950s 7.35 5.88 1.47 Algeria
1960s 7.65 5.24 2.41 Algeria
1970s 7.47 3.69 3.77 Algeria
1980s 6.01 2.96 3.05 Algeria
1990s 3.6 3.03 0.5706 Algeria
2000s 2.6 2.79 0.1896 Guam
2010s 3.01 2.99 0.0219 Algeria
2020s 2.85 2.84 0.0105 Algeria

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
